    Subject[PATCH 01/58] jsm: IRQ handlers doesn't need to have IRQ_DISABLED enabled
    Date
    From: Breno Leitão <leitao@linux.vnet.ibm.com>

    Currently jsm is showing the following message when loaded:

    IRQ 432/JSM: IRQF_DISABLED is not guaranteed on shared IRQs

    It's because the request_irq() is called using IRQF_DISABLED
    and IRQF_SHARED.
    Actually there is no need to use IRQF_DISABLED in this driver.
